Eagles Extend Las Vegas Residency Through April

The iconic band adds two more shows at the Sphere venue after initially announcing March as their final 2026 dates.

Published on Feb. 11, 2026

The Eagles have decided to extend their record-breaking Las Vegas residency at the Sphere venue, adding two new dates in April 2026. The band had previously announced that their March shows would be their final performances at the venue for the year, but they have now added April 10 and 11 to the schedule, bringing their total Sphere shows to 58.

The details

Tickets for the new April dates will go on presale on February 17 at 10 a.m. PT, with general public tickets available starting February 20 at 10 a.m. PT. The Sphere extension comes just days after lead singer Don Henley hinted that 2026 'will probably be it' for the band, suggesting these could be among the Eagles' final live performances.

  • The Eagles launched their Sphere residency on September 20, 2024.
  • The band's next show at the Sphere is set for February 20, 2026.
  • The new April 10 and 11 dates will extend the residency through the end of that month.
